Bitfinex 高频交易者指南|高频交易策略与API优化|自动化交易技巧

发布于 2025-01-06 00:31:43 · 阅读量: 55458

Bitfinex高频交易者指南

在加密货币的交易世界中,高频交易(HFT)是一种非常专业且技术要求极高的交易方式。Bitfinex作为一家领先的加密货币交易所,提供了丰富的交易工具和深度的市场数据,使得高频交易者可以在其平台上进行复杂的算法交易。本指南将帮助你理解在Bitfinex进行高频交易所需的基本要素和技巧。

1. 了解Bitfinex的交易环境

Bitfinex提供的交易环境对高频交易者非常友好,平台拥有低延迟的交易执行、深度的市场数据支持以及高级的API接口,适合大宗交易、做市商和量化交易员。

1.1 高频交易的优势

  • 深度市场数据:Bitfinex提供丰富的市场数据,包括实时交易量、订单簿深度等,帮助高频交易者更精确地分析市场波动。
  • 低延迟执行:Bitfinex的数据流和交易执行系统相对快速,确保高频交易者能够抓住短期的市场机会。
  • API接口支持:提供强大的API,支持REST和WebSocket接口,便于构建自动化交易系统。

1.2 订单类型

在高频交易中,订单类型的选择非常重要。Bitfinex提供了多种订单类型,包括市价单、限价单、止损单、隐藏订单(Hidden Order)等,这些都可以根据不同的交易策略进行灵活运用。

2. 高频交易策略

高频交易并不是一成不变的,而是依赖于策略的快速执行和高效的数据分析。以下是几种常见的高频交易策略:

2.1 市场制造(Market Making)

市场制造是高频交易中的一种常见策略,旨在通过在买卖价之间提供流动性来赚取差价。市场制造者通常会在买卖订单簿上同时挂单,并且通过微小的价格波动来获得利润。Bitfinex提供的流动性较高,适合做市商利用这些波动进行套利。

2.2 统计套利

统计套利是一种基于历史数据和统计模型的高频交易策略。交易者通过对比不同市场或交易对之间的价格差异,快速买入低价资产并卖出高价资产,从中获利。Bitfinex为此类策略提供丰富的交易对和快速的订单执行。

2.3 趋势跟踪

趋势跟踪策略通过分析市场趋势来预测未来的价格变化,快速买入上涨趋势中的资产或卖空下跌趋势中的资产。在Bitfinex上,交易者可以通过技术分析和市场数据来判断价格走势,并迅速执行交易。

3. Bitfinex API与自动化交易

高频交易者离不开API接口,Bitfinex提供了多种API来支持自动化交易,特别适合需要高频、低延迟的交易策略。

3.1 REST API

Bitfinex的REST API允许交易者进行账户管理、订单提交、查询市场数据等操作。通过编程,交易者可以构建自动化的交易策略,实现全天候监控和交易。

3.2 WebSocket API

WebSocket API提供实时的市场数据和交易执行反馈,这对于高频交易尤为重要。它能够以极低的延迟提供交易所的实时数据,包括市场深度、最新交易等信息。

3.3 配置与性能优化

高频交易者需要确保API调用的高效性。API的响应时间、数据获取速度和请求的频次都可能影响交易策略的成功执行。因此,优化API的调用频率、数据缓存和请求策略至关重要。

4. 风险管理

高频交易虽然具有高回报潜力,但也伴随较大的风险。在Bitfinex进行高频交易时,制定合理的风险管理策略至关重要。

4.1 限制单笔交易量

高频交易往往会涉及大量的订单,因此要确保每笔交易的风险都在可控范围内。通过限制单笔交易的最大金额,交易者可以避免由于市场异常波动而导致的巨大损失。

4.2 止损与止盈设置

在自动化交易策略中,止损和止盈的设置非常重要。高频交易者通常会设置较紧的止损和止盈区间,以便在市场出现剧烈波动时及时退出。

4.3 多策略组合

单一策略可能在某些市场环境下表现不佳,因此高频交易者往往会使用多种策略并行操作。通过多策略组合,可以在不同的市场条件下最大化收益并分散风险。

5. 提高交易效率的小技巧

5.1 优化网络延迟

高频交易对网络延迟的要求非常高,因此交易者应尽量减少网络传输时间。这包括选择接近交易所的服务器、使用低延迟的网络连接、以及优化API调用等。

5.2 数据处理与分析

在Bitfinex进行高频交易时,实时数据的处理和分析速度是非常关键的。交易者需要使用高效的算法和数据处理技术,确保在瞬息万变的市场中做出快速反应。

5.3 精确的时间同步

在高频交易中,时间同步的准确性至关重要。即便是毫秒级的时间差,也可能导致交易决策的偏差。使用高精度的时间同步工具,如NTP协议,来确保交易系统的时间精准。

6. 选择合适的市场和交易对

Bitfinex支持多种加密货币交易对,选择适合高频交易的市场是成功的关键之一。

6.1 高流动性的市场

高流动性市场能够提供较小的买卖价差,这对高频交易者尤为重要。Bitfinex提供了BTC/USDT、ETH/USDT等高流动性交易对,是高频交易者常用的选择。

6.2 低波动性交易对

为了减少市场波动对交易策略的影响,选择低波动性的交易对有时会更为合适。这可以帮助交易者在进行高频交易时避免过于剧烈的市场变动带来的风险。


以上就是在Bitfinex进行高频交易的一些关键点和技巧。通过了解市场环境、优化交易策略、合理运用API接口和做好风险管理,你将能够在这个充满挑战和机会的市场中脱颖而出。



更多文章


Gate.io Logo 加入 Gate.io,注册赢取最高$6666迎新任务奖励!